On November 29, 2002 EPA announced the availability of its draft Strategy for National Clean Water Industrial Regulations. The draft Strategy describes a process to identify existing effluent guidelines that EPA should consider revising, and to identify any industrial categories for which the Agency should consider developing new effluent guidelines. EPA proposes to use this process to develop future Effluent Guidelines Program Plans, which EPA is required to publish under section 304(m) of the Clean Water Act every two years. EPA is welcoming comments on the draft Strategy and recommendations on industrial categories to be considered. Airports may be impacted by such a process if EPA considers effluent guidelines for stormwater and/or de-icing operations, because of that ACI-NA and AAAE will be working together to submit comments on behalf of member airports.
